unpushed

Software kuvakaappaus:
unpushed
Ohjelmiston tiedot:
Versio: 1.1.0
Lähetyksen päivämäärä: 14 Apr 15
Kehittäjä: Dmitry Bashkatov
Lupa: Vapaa
Suosio: 11

Rating: 2.0/5 (Total Votes: 1)

unpushed on haarukka "sitomatta" projekti loi alunperin Brandon Rhodes (http://bitbucket.org/brandon/uncommitted).
"Unpushed" lisää joitakin ominaisuuksia: * tuki tarkkailun oksat unpushed arkistotoimituksiin * ruudulla ilmoituksen
Esipuhe alkuperäisestä tekijästä
Kun työskentelee yksi versio-ohjattu projekti minun kovalevy, olen usein käännä nopeasti toiseen hankkeeseen tehdä nopea muutos. Loppuun mennessä päivä olen unohtanut, että muut muutokset ja usein se kuukautta myöhemmin, kun astun että arkistoon. Tarvitsin tapa hälytetään lopussa joka päivä mitään sitovia muutoksista istumisesta minun elimistö.
Näin syntyi tämä "sitomatta" kirjoitus: käyttämällä joko järjestelmän paikantaa (1) komento tai kävelemällä tiedostopuussa omasta, se löytää version hallinnassa hakemistoja ja tulostaa raportin vakiotulosteelle kaikista sitomatta muutoksia vielä istuu ajaa. Ajamalla sen cron (8) työ voit tehdä ilmoituksen rutiinia.
Running "unpushed"
Oletuksena "unpushed" käyttää paikantaa (1) komento etsimään varastoihin, mikä tarkoittaa, että se voi toimia nopeasti jopa yli erittäin suuri tiedostojärjestelmien mun kotihakemiston:
& Nbsp; unpushed ~
Mutta sinun tulee varoittaa: koska locate (1) tietokanta päivitetään vain kerran päivässä useimmissa järjestelmissä, tämä jää arkistoja, jotka olet luonut sen edellisen aikavälillä. Voit olla täysin varma näet kaikki nykyiset arkistoja, sinun pitäisi sen sijaan kysyä "unpushed" etsiä tiedostojärjestelmän itse. Voit tehdä tämän "ke" hakemistoon, esimerkiksi kirjoitetaan tämä:
& Nbsp; unpushed -w ~ / devel
Paitsi että tuotos "-w" aina ajan tasalla, mutta se on yleensä nopeampi pienille hakemistopuita. Oletustoimintaa käyttäen paikantaa (1) (jota voidaan myös nimenomaisesti pyytänyt, "-l") on nopeampaa, kun hakemistopuusta etsittävän on erittäin suuri.
Jos haluat joskus listan gensyncillä, eikä vain niitä, joilla on sitovia muutoksia, voit käyttää "-a" vaihtoehto:
& Nbsp; unpushed -a ~
Voit myös listata tarkka tiedostoja tai toimialan muutettiin käyttämällä "-v" monisanainen vaihtoehto:
& Nbsp; unpushed -v ~
Voit aina saada apua ajamalla "unpushed" ilman perusteluja tai "-h" tai "help" vaihtoehtoja.
On-Screen ilmoituksen
& Nbsp; unpushed-ilmoitettava ~
näyttää ruudulla ilmoituksen noin sitomatta ja unpushed muutoksia. Linuxissa tämä tapahtuu pynotify kirjasto. Muissa järjestelmissä tätä ominaisuutta ei ole vielä toteutettu.
Voit lisätä tämä rivi crontab (crontab -e):
* / 18-20 10 * * * unpushed-ilmoitettava ~
Tämä näyttää ilmoituksen siitä sitomatta ja unpushed muutokset 10 minuutin välein alkaen kahdeksantoista päättyy kaksikymmentä.
Älä unohda lisätä unpushed-ilmoitettava cron PATH!
Tuetut pääomasijoittajat
Tällä hetkellä "unpushed" tukee:
* `Mercurial`_ (.hg hakemistoja)
* `Git`_ (.git hakemistoja)
* `Subversion`_ (.svn hakemistoja)
On vain haara tukea Git. En tiedä miten se Mercurial koska en käytä sitä.

Mitä uutta tässä julkaisussa:

  • Korjaa README markup
  • Ilmoita seuraamattomalta tiedostoja erikseen
  • Lisää -t mahdollisuus sivuuttaa seuraamattomalta tiedostoja
  • Näytä ei ajanut changesets vuonna Mercurial. Kiitos Guilherme Gondim testaukseen

Vaatimukset :

  • Python

Vastaavia ohjelmistoja

Kommentit unpushed

Kommentteja ei löytynyt
Lisää kommentti
Ota kuvia!